Chairman/Executive of the National Drug Law Enforcement Agency (NDLEA), Brig.-Gen. Mohamed Buba Marwa (Retd) has lost his first wife, Zainab.
Mrs Zainab Marwa died in the early hours of Saturday at the age of 66 after a brief illness.
The deceased is survived by four adult children: Abubakar, Mohamed Jr, Mariam and Zainab, and 10 grandchildren as well as her siblings and aged mother.

During her lifetime, she championed the course of women and the girl child.
A burial arrangement will be announced at a later date by the family.
